Advance Settings

The Advanced Settings section allows you to configure detailed behaviors for Dynamic Ajax Product Filters, including product and pagination selectors, text messages, filter behavior, exclusions, mobile layout, cache management, and import/export options. Use this section to ensure the filters work seamlessly with your theme, shortcodes, and WooCommerce setup.


1. Selector Settings

These options define the containers and elements that the plugin interacts with:

  • Product Selector
    Enter the CSS selector for the container holding filtered products, typically .products.
  • Pagination Selector
    Enter the CSS selector for the pagination container so AJAX-based pagination works correctly, usually .woocommerce-pagination ul.page-numbers.
  • Product Shortcode Selector
    Enter the selector for WooCommerce product shortcodes used on pages, for example products.

2. Text Manage

Customize the text messages displayed in filters:

  • No Products Message
    Text shown when a filter returns zero products. Typically, it reads: No products were found matching your selection.
  • Select2 Dropdown Placeholder
    Placeholder text displayed inside Select2 dropdown filters, usually: Select Options.

3. Product & Filter Behavior

Control how filters handle products and default selections:

  • Remove Out of Stock Product
    Enable this option to remove out-of-stock products from filter results.
  • Make Default Options Selected
    Enable this option to automatically select the default values set via shortcodes or pages.

4. Mobile Settings

Optimize filter behavior on mobile devices:

  • Sidebar Top (Mobile Only)
    Enable this option to move the filter sidebar to the top position on mobile devices.
  • Mobile Breakpoint
    Set the maximum viewport width (in pixels) where mobile-specific filter behavior should apply, e.g., 768.

6. Cache Management

  • Clear Cache
    Clears WooCommerce and object caches to ensure that filters work correctly after configuration changes.

7. Import & Export Settings

  • Import Settings
    Upload a previously exported settings file to apply the configuration to the plugin.
  • Export Settings
    Download your current plugin configuration for backup or to migrate settings to another site.

8. Reset Settings

  • Reset All Settings
    Restore all plugin settings to their original values. This action is permanent and cannot be undone.

Tip:
After making changes to selectors or filter behavior, clear the cache to ensure the updates are reflected. Consider exporting your settings before resetting the plugin to defaults.
